SLI to Sell Some Assets as Part of Debt-Reduction Plan

 

SLI (SLI Quote) is selling some of the assets of its SLI Lighting Solutions unit to Amtech Lighting Services and will also sell its remaining interest in Schott-Fostec to the U.S. division of Germany's Schott Group.

Amtech Lighting, a unit of ABM Industries (ABM Quote), will acquire the maintenance operations of SLI Lighting Solutions in a cash transaction. The details of the sale weren't disclosed, and neither company could be reached for comment.

In a separate deal, SLI, which makes lighting and illumination products, said it will sell its remaining 40% interest in Schott-Fostec to specialty glass producer Schott.

SLI, which is based in Canton, Mass., said the sales are part of its effort to reduce its debt by $100 million this year. Shares of SLI lost 5 cents to $8.15 in recent New York Stock Exchange trading.
